Capacity Gaps in Rural Nebraska Broadband

Rural Nebraska faces significant capacity gaps in broadband infrastructure, with over 40% of households lacking access to reliable high-speed internet. This gap has proven detrimental, particularly in support of telehealth services that are increasingly vital in the wake of recent healthcare challenges. Geographically, Nebraska's vast rural landscape creates unique challenges for establishing widespread connectivity, leaving many residents isolated from essential telemedicine resources.

Infrastructure constraints are pronounced, with limited support for both technology installation and ongoing maintenance in rural areas. Many communities, including those in the Sandhills and along the state’s eastern border, have reported difficulties attracting investment for broadband services. The existing workforce often lacks the skills needed to implement and manage enhanced digital networks, further complicating expansion efforts.

To address these barriers, applicants seeking funding must demonstrate readiness to develop infrastructure projects that will significantly enhance broadband access in their communities. Grants will support initiatives such as equipment procurement, installation of fiber-optic networks, and training programs for local technicians. Collaborative proposals involving multiple stakeholdersincluding local governments, educational institutions, and health organizationsare encouraged to increase the likelihood of funding.

With an eye toward improving telehealth services, the implementation approach will focus on both short-term connectivity solutions and long-term infrastructural development. By fostering community readiness, the funding aims to create a sustainable broadband environment that promotes health equity across Nebraska's diverse rural population. Ensuring that all residents have access to reliable telehealth services is vital for improving overall health outcomes and addressing chronic healthcare disparities in the state.
